The Layoffs No One Can Ignore

The news is sobering: according to Cheapism, major U.S. employers — including Amazon, Citi, and UPS — are making deep workforce cuts in 2026. While headlines emphasize the sheer scale of eliminated positions, many job seekers read these announcements and feel rising anxiety about their own career trajectories.

The reality is more nuanced. Layoffs at marquee companies don’t just affect the displaced — they have ripple effects across industries, hiring timelines, and competition dynamics. Understanding those effects and acting quickly is the key to minimizing career disruption.

What’s Actually Happening Behind the Headlines

Cross-Industry Impact

Amazon’s restructuring extends beyond warehouse and operations staff into tech and corporate functions. Citi’s layoffs touch banking operations, compliance, and IT teams. UPS has announced cuts in logistics planning and corporate coordination roles — areas once considered stable.

When these diverse sectors contract simultaneously, two things happen: skill migration accelerates, and candidate pools for surviving openings become unusually broad and deep. A single role at a mid-sized firm might draw applicants from multiple Fortune 500 companies.

Why the Market Tightens for Job Seekers

Layoffs reset how employers perceive value. Recruiters may see an influx of talent as an opportunity to raise hiring standards and demand near-perfect alignment with job descriptions. That means:

  • Fewer opportunities advertised publicly

  • Longer screening processes with more assessment stages

  • Greater emphasis on precision in responses during interviews

How This Changes the Job Search Playbook

Timing and Preparedness

In high-layoff periods, positions may close faster, filled by candidates who respond immediately and meet every stated requirement. This pressures job seekers to:

  • Scan job boards daily

  • Submit applications within 24 hours of posting

  • Maintain ready-to-use resume and portfolio versions

Critically, speed without quality is a trap. An unprepared interview two days after applying can be worse than applying late.

Strategies to Respond Effectively

Build Cross-Functional Agility

If your industry is shrinking, identify adjacent roles that leverage your skills but offer better stability. For example:

  • A logistics manager from UPS might pivot to supply chain analytics in manufacturing

  • A Citi compliance analyst could target fintech startups needing regulatory guidance

Map these pivots now rather than waiting for urgency to set in.

Increase Practice Volume

Multiple interview formats demand varied preparation. Rotate through:

  • Behavioral scenarios emphasizing adaptability

  • Technical problem-solving under time constraints

  • Case studies mirroring industry pivots

Treat Every Interaction as Evaluation

Job seekers often underestimate the informal touchpoints: recruiter emails, pre-screen phone calls, and even LinkedIn messages can influence a decision. Respond quickly, clearly, and professionally, reflecting readiness.

FAQ

1. Should I apply to companies that are currently laying off?
Yes — but understand that hiring in those firms may be paused or redirected. Target divisions unaffected by the cuts.

2. How do layoffs affect interview difficulty?
Greater candidate supply allows hiring teams to raise standards and add steps, making preparation more critical.

3. What’s the best way to stand out when competition increases?
Deliver precise, relevant responses and demonstrate immediate value for the role’s context.

4. How do AI screening tools affect my application?
AI can eliminate applications before human review; accurate keyword use and clear articulation help bypass these filters.

5. Should I change industries during a layoff wave?
Consider it if your sector’s job postings shrink significantly or if adjacent industries show stable growth.
